  • Sorting Pokémon Cards: Expert Insights and Best Practices

    Sorting Pokémon cards well requires understanding several technical nuances most casual collectors overlook. Firstly, distinguishing between card rarities—common, uncommon, rare, holographic, and promotional—is essential. This categorization impacts both display and market value, demanding precise identification to avoid costly mistakes. Secondly, card conditions matter; sorting by condition grades (mint, near mint, played) helps preserve value and guides potential sales or trades effectively. Thirdly, knowing different sets and expansions is key. For example, the Base Set differs significantly from later expansions like Sword & Shield, affecting how cards are grouped and cataloged. Fourthly, storage considerations—using sleeves, binders, or boxes—must align with the sorting style to protect cards from wear and exposure. Finally, technology aids like apps for scanning and cataloging can accelerate sorting but require careful data entry and cross-referencing to avoid errors. Comparing manual sorting to digital methods, many find a hybrid approach optimal: initial physical categorization followed by digital inventorying.
